Результаты поиска по запросу "arrays"

3 ответа

Даже если у вас много элементов, реализация массива, вероятно, самая быстрая. Для вдохновения я взглянул на деку C ++ в GCC. Он хранит очередь в виде массива массивов. Я не уверен, что итераторы обертываются как в кольцевом буфере. Реализация массива также имеет быстрый произвольный доступ, если он понадобится вам позже.

способом можно быстрее ставить в очередь и убирать из очереди, когда мне нужно вставить очень мало элементов. Является ли массив лучше связанного списка? Мне нужно вставить несколько элементов, и я должен удалить и прочитать этот удаленный ...

2 ответа

 чтобы иметь доступ к универсальному перечислителю:

я есть такой код: public class EffectValues : IEnumerable<object> { public object [ ] Values { get; set; } public IEnumerator<object> GetEnumerator ( ) { return this.Values.GetEnumerator ( ); } ...

1 ответ

Как найти объект в массиве по свойству в JavaScript?

Существуют массивы с большим количеством объектов. Требуется найти объект или объекты в этом массиве по свойству. Введите объект: var Obj = [ {"start": 0, "length": 3, "style": "text"}, {"start": 4, "length": 2, "style": "operator"}, {"start": ...

ТОП публикаций

9 ответов

не забудьте освободить (обр) после того, как вы закончите с этим. Кроме того, вы можете использовать @litb подход и создать статический массив с длиной (32/3 + 1) == 11 и просто заполнить его тогда.

аюсь преобразовать целое число в C в массив, содержащий каждую из цифр этого числа т.е. если у меня есть int number = 5400Как я могу добраться до int numberArray[4]где numberArray[0] = 0; numberArray[1] = 0; numberArray[2] = 4; numberArray[3] ...

3 ответа

 Это новая тема, связанная с этой темой. Пожалуйста, просмотрите, спасибо!

ложная тема моего предыдущего вопроса здесь: Как хранить данные функциональной цепочки? [https://stackoverflow.com/questions/51279085/how-to-store-data-of-a-functional-chain] Краткая идея Простая функция ниже: const L = a => L;формы L L(1) ...

3 ответа

изменился на

аюсь получить двенадцать идентификаторов, которые показывает эта структура: stdClass Object ( [checkins] => stdClass Object ( [count] => 12 [items] => Array ( [0] => stdClass Object ( [venue] => stdClass Object ( [id] => 4564654646456 . .Я ...

1 ответ

 это документы

using System.Collections; using System.Collections.Generic; using UnityEngine; string filename = "data.json"; string jsonString; string path; [System.Serializable] public class LevelGrid { public string[] rows; } [System.Serializable] public ...

1 ответ

@NoNameQA Я добавил пару строк объяснения вместо фразы, которую вы цитировали.

ЛЕНИЕ: согласно комментариям давайте сделаем некоторые разъяснения.Я пытаюсь понять решение для следующей задачи: случайным образом сгенерировать набор из M элементов из массива размера N. Каждый элемент должен иметь равную вероятность быть ...

1 ответ

 почему этот метод не работает с логическими массивами.

удивлен результатом последнего выражения? >>> from numpy import array, arange >>> a = arange(12).reshape(3,4) >>> b1 = array([False,True,True]) # first dim selection >>> b2 = array([True,False,True,False]) # second dim selection >>> >>> a[b1,:] ...

1 ответ

Моя точка зрения заключается в том, что поведение булевых расширенных индексов и их статус устаревания (или его отсутствие) могут измениться в недалеком будущем.

ится кэтот вопрос [https://stackoverflow.com/q/51176843/9209546], Я сталкивался с поведением индексации через логические массивы и вещание я не понимаю. Мы знаем, что можно индексировать массив NumPy в двух измерениях, используя целочисленные ...